À propos de cet audio

Fresh from his unforgettable stint on The Celebrity Traitors, Joe Marler has discovered a new talent: he can read people like a book. Now he’s stepping into the role of an unqualified but oddly persuasive pseudo psychologist, welcoming you into his office. Each episode, Joe attempts to get inside the mind of a different celebrity, but his methods are… unconventional. Expect probing questions, awkward small talk and unusual personality challenges designed to reveal what’s really going on beneath the surface. It's part interview, part experiment and could only come from the mind of Joe Marler. Joe Marler Will See You Now - your appointment awaits. Sciences sociales

  • Maisie Adam Has an Identity Crisis (and an Unusual Sex Dream)
    Jan 22 2026
    Comedian Maisie Adam joins Joe Marler for a consultation that spirals almost immediately. Maisie talks about best-man speeches, competitiveness and the humbling reality of being known as “what’s-her-face”. Joe is on hand to fix her identity crisis, just as soon as he takes his foot out of his mouth after the most inappropriate intake form yet. If Joe’s thorough methods were ever in doubt, topics covered include best-man speeches, nudist beaches and commercially successful steam locomotives.   • Tom Allen: Perfectionism, Custard Guts and a Leaf Blower TO THE FACE
    Jan 15 2026
    Joe Marler is back in the office, and this week’s patient is the impeccably polished Tom Allen. Across a session that moves from refined grammar debates to total chaos, Tom opens up about perfectionism, control, growing up feeling out of place, and why wearing a suit makes him feel safe. Joe attempts to help him embrace imperfection with his usual mix of invasive questions, questionable therapy techniques and zero qualifications. There are discussions about custard, gardening, childhood dinner parties, suits of armour, leaf blowers, and the horror of an unpolished shoe. The episode climaxes with some baking-based exposure therapy that goes exactly as badly as you’d expect. Oh, and it’s Janet’s Birthday!!!   • Russell Howard confronts DEATH
    Jan 8 2026
    Joe welcomes comedian and podcaster Russell Howard into the consulting room for a session that starts with a light chat about monkeys pleasuring themselves, before escalating to heavier topics like the inevitability of death. Russell’s trademark positivity is put under the microscope as he opens up about work, ambition, grief, and the anxiety that comes with constantly chasing the perfect show. Along the way, Joe does what he does best, offering wildly unqualified psychological insight, steering conversations into deeply inappropriate territory, and blurring the line between therapy and absolute nonsense. What lengths is Russell going to in order to prolong his life? Can Joe help him overcome his fear of death? And do dogs have vaginas? Believe it or not, these are all legitimate questions raised (and to an extent answered) on this week’s episode.
